如何在TP钱包中调用波场智能合约

      
              
                发布时间:2025-03-25 20:17:31

                TP钱包(TokenPocket)是一款多链钱包,支持多种区块链资产的管理,其中包括波场(TRON)生态的资产和智能合约。智能合约作为区块链技术的重要组成部分,能自动执行合约条款,具备去中心化、不可篡改等特性。随着区块链技术的普及,越来越多的用户开始关注如何在TP钱包中调用波场智能合约。本文将详细介绍如何在TP钱包中成功调用波场智能合约,包括基础知识、操作流程、注意事项等,帮助用户更加深入地理解和运用智能合约技术。

                波场智能合约基础知识

                波场(TRON)是一个去中心化的平台,旨在通过区块链技术实现数据的自由发布、存储和拥有。波场的智能合约为其生态系统提供了强大的功能,允许开发者构建去中心化应用(DApps)。波场智能合约是一段代码,一旦部署到波场网络上,它就可以在没有中介的情况下自主执行。

                波场采用了一种类似于以太坊的合约语言,即Solidity。用户可以使用这门语言编写智能合约,然后通过波场官方提供的工具进行部署。智能合约的功能包括资产转账、存储、计算等,可以用于构建代币、NFT、游戏等多种应用场景。

                TP钱包简介

                TP钱包是一个去中心化的多链钱包,允许用户在不同的区块链上管理他们的数字资产。它以用户友好的界面和强大的功能受到众多用户的青睐。TP钱包支持波场、以太坊、比特币等多个区块链,用户可以在一个平台上轻松管理各种数字资产。

                除了资产管理,TP钱包还支持DApp浏览器,使用户可以方便地访问各种去中心化应用。在波场生态中,用户可以使用TP钱包与波场的智能合约进行交互,执行交易和调用合约功能。

                如何在TP钱包中调用波场智能合约

                在TP钱包中调用波场智能合约的步骤相对简单,但用户在操作时需确保自己的钱包资金充足,并且了解合约的功能。以下是详细的步骤:

                • 步骤一:下载并安装TP钱包
                • 首先,用户需要在手机应用商店(如App Store或Google Play)中搜索“TP钱包”,下载并安装应用。安装完成后,用户可以创建钱包或导入已有钱包。

                • 步骤二:选择币种并充值
                • 在TP钱包中,用户需要选择波场(TRON)币种。如果没有TRX,可通过交易所购买并充值到TP钱包中,以便支付合约调用的手续费。

                • 步骤三:查找智能合约
                • 用户可以通过区块链浏览器查找需要调用的智能合约地址,确认合约的功能和参数。

                • 步骤四:调用智能合约
                • 在TP钱包中,用户可进入“DApp”界面,搜索需要调用的智能合约应用,输入相应的参数,并调用合约。需要注意的是,不同合约的调用方式可能有所不同,务必参考相应的文档。

                • 步骤五:确认交易
                • 完成以上步骤后,用户需要确认交易并支付相应的手续费。钱包中的TRX余额应足够支付这笔费用。

                • 步骤六:查看交易状态
                • 交易提交后,用户可以在“交易记录”中查看调用智能合约的状态,确认操作是否成功。

                可能的相关问题

                1. 调用智能合约时需要注意哪些安全事项?

                在调用波场智能合约时,安全性是一个非常重要的考虑因素。用户应当特别注意合约的来源和代码,避免受到恶意合约的影响。首先,确保所调用的合约是来自可信的开发者和平台;其次,用户可以通过波场区块链浏览器(如TronScan)查阅合约的代码及其历史交易记录,了解合约的功能和潜在风险。

                用户还应确保自己的TP钱包安全,设置强密码,并启用双重验证功能,以防止账户被盗。此外,避免在公共网络下使用钱包,尽量避免使用公共Wi-Fi,以减少信息被截获的风险。最后,当用户向合约发送交易请求时,始终审查发送的金额和接收地址,确保无误。

                2. 如何查看波场智能合约的详细信息和状态?

                查看波场智能合约的详细信息和状态可以通过多个方式进行。第一种方式是使用波场区块链浏览器,例如TronScan。在浏览器中输入智能合约的地址,用户将能看到合约的详细信息,包括合约的创建者、合约代码、交易历史、活动和持有者等。

                在TronScan中,用户可以直观地看到合约的所有交互,以及每笔交易的状态、时间和金额。同时,用户还可以查看合约的事件日志,了解合约的运行情况。此外,一些专门的DApp可能提供更直观的方式来查看合约的信息,用户可以通过DApp中的界面获得更详尽的操作记录。

                3. 如果智能合约调用失败,应该怎么处理?

                智能合约调用失败可能会导致用户资金的损失,因此处理失败的情况显得尤为重要。如果智能合约调用失败,用户可以首先查看失败原因。通常,波场区块链会返回一个错误消息或交易码,这可以帮助用户了解问题所在。常见的失败原因包括:参数输入错误、余额不足、合约的业务逻辑限制等。

                在确认失败原因后,用户应进行相应调整,例如重新检查合约参数、确保交易费用充足等。如果用户无法确定错误原因,可以寻求社区支持或向合约开发者咨询。总结经验教训也是避免未来失败的关键,用户可以将这次失败记录下来,分析问题,保证下次操作时能更加顺利。

                4. 波场智能合约的常见应用场景有哪些?

                波场智能合约的应用场景非常广泛,其内容涉及金融、社交、游戏等多个领域。例如,在金融领域,通过智能合约可以实现去中心化的交易所(DEX)、借贷平台、收益农业等。用户能在没有中介的情况下,直接使用合约进行交易。

                在社交领域,一些DApp通过智能合约实现内容的发布和资助,生成社交代币,鼓励用户生成优质内容。在游戏领域,波场智能合约被广泛用来创建NFT(非同质化代币),用户可以购买、交易甚至参与游戏操作,提高游戏的互动性和趣味性。

                此外,智能合约还可以应用于供应链管理、票务系统和资产管理等场景,通过区块链技术的透明性和安全性,提高各类业务的效率和公信力。

                5. 如何编写自己的波场智能合约?

                编写自己的波场智能合约需要具备一定的编程基础,尤其是对Solidity语言的理解。用户可以借助波场的开发工具如TronBox进行合约的编写和测试。在编写合约前,用户需要先明确合约的功能需求,设计出逻辑架构。之后,开始用Solidity编写合约代码,注意语言的规范和使用方法。

                在完成合约代码的编写后,用户应在测试网络对合约进行测试,确保功能的完整性与正确性。通过TronBox可以轻松部署合约,这一步非常关键。同时,用户还需要考虑合约的安全性,如防止重入攻击、溢出问题等,在合约发布之前进行严格的安全审计。

                最后,当合约的功能稳定并经过充分测试后,用户可以将其部署到波场主网,并通过TP钱包或DApp调用该合约,实现预定功能。

                综上所述,TP钱包作为一款多链钱包,支持用户方便地调用波场智能合约。通过了解合约基础知识、操作流程以及安全性注意事项,用户可以更高效地利用这一去中心化技术,构建自己的数字资产管理和应用场景。

                分享 :
                      author

                      tpwallet

                      T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                              相关新闻

                                               TP钱包官方版下载指南与
                                              2025-03-12
                                              TP钱包官方版下载指南与

                                              一、引言 在当今数字化时代,区块链技术正在迅速改变我们的经济和金融系统。随着加密货币的普及,许多人开始寻...

                                              提示:以下是您所请求内
                                              2025-03-10
                                              提示:以下是您所请求内

                                              什么是TP钱包? TP钱包(TokenPocket)是一种多功能的数字钱包,专为存储和管理加密货币而设计。用户可以通过TP钱包...

                                              抹茶猪币提取至TP钱包的全
                                              2025-02-12
                                              抹茶猪币提取至TP钱包的全

                                              随着区块链技术的快速发展,加密货币的种类不断增多。其中,抹茶猪币作为近年来比较热门的数字资产之一,吸引...

                                              思考一个优质的在TP钱包中
                                              2024-10-28
                                              思考一个优质的在TP钱包中

                                              --- 引言 随着加密货币市场的蓬勃发展,越来越多的人开始关注各类数字资产的交易和管理。在众多的加密钱包中,...

                                                                                
                                                                                        

                                                                                            标签